عمر عمر, Software Developer

عمر عمر

Software Developer

Mobily

البلد
المملكة العربية السعودية
التعليم
بكالوريوس, System
الخبرات
10 years, 10 أشهر

مشاركة سيرتي الذاتية

حظر المستخدم


الخبرة العملية

مجموع سنوات الخبرة :10 years, 10 أشهر

Software Developer في Mobily
  • المملكة العربية السعودية - الرياض
  • أشغل هذه الوظيفة منذ مارس 2015

Following were my Responsibilities in the project.
o Analyze business reequiremnts and design the project with other teams. Ensuring solutions are scalable, easy to maintain and all impacts are addressed.
o Using Liferay open source portal technology to create a good product.
o For creating an interactive UI, Angular Material was chosen.
o Previous version had performance issues, to overcome that an In-memory database is created using Apache Derby.

Tools & Technologies : Java / J2EE, Groovy, Angular JS, JSF (Primefaces), Oracle, ApacheDerby, Restful Web Service, Apache Axis2, Apache Tomcat, Toad.

Online Mediation Development
Also worked on Online mediation where had to configure mobile packages and data packages using COMPTEL Catalog which includes configuration and development of :
o Charging profile manager (CPM)
o Subscriber profile repository (SPR)
o Online charging gateway (OCGW)

Tools & Technologies : Comptel Catalog.

Software Engineer في Qumpas
  • باكستان - كراتشي
  • سبتمبر 2014 إلى فبراير 2015

Following were my Responsibilities in the project
o Creating and maintaining WCF Service that provides data to all platforms(Web, Desktop and Android) .
o Creating and maintaining a special type of Class Library that helps front end developers to get data in the correct manner.
o Except above tasks was involved in discussions with collogues and seniors for better understanding and creating an application.

Tools & Technologies : C#, ASP.net, MS SQL Server, WCF Services.

Technical Consultant في Tectonic.
  • باكستان - كراتشي
  • ديسمبر 2013 إلى أغسطس 2014

Worked as a Junior Technical Consultant.
Hobsons Community Implementation
US-based client Hobsons Community wanted a salesforce CRM implementation and technologies were Salesforce.com, Apex and the Database was also a cloud DB.
Implement Visualforce pages to make interactive user interface for customers.
o Implement Apex controllers which make linked different process together.
o Implement Force.com site to make it publically accessible.
o Implement rights for Guest User profiles by keeping its limitations and client.

Tools & Technologies : Apex, Salesforce.com.
American Diabetic Association
It was a Blackbaud CRM project for US client and technologies were C#, Blackbaud SDK,
SQL Server 2008 R2.
Tools & Technologies : C#, Apex, MS SQL Server, Blackbaud SDK.
Clinton Foundation Commitment
It was a Blackbaud CRM project for US client and technologies were C#, Blackbaud SDK,
SQL Server 2008 R2.
Tools & Technologies : C#, Apex, MS SQL Server, Blackbaud SDK.

Software Developer في Polani Travels
  • باكستان - كراتشي
  • يناير 2013 إلى مايو 2013

They had static websites that were used to generate ticket booking, our role was to make those static websites dynamic.

الخلفية التعليمية

بكالوريوس, System
  • في NED University of Engineering & Technology
  • ديسمبر 2013
بكالوريوس, Computer Engineering
  • في NED University Karachi
  • ديسمبر 2013

الثانوية العامة أو ما يعادلها, Pre Engineering
  • في Public College
  • يناير 2009

-

Specialties & Skills

COMPETITIVE
MICROSOFT C#
Java / J2EE
JavaScript
Apache Derby
Salesforce.com
Liferay
Oracle 10g
Apache Tomcat
Primefaces
SQL Server
Angular Materials
Angular JS
ASP.net
Restful Web Services

اللغات

الانجليزية
متمرّس
الأوردو
متمرّس